Commit 8f548e38 authored by agping's avatar agping

公告列表

parent 4d6c8735
...@@ -189,7 +189,7 @@ ...@@ -189,7 +189,7 @@
<div class="form-group"> <div class="form-group">
<label for="inputEmail3" class="col-sm-3 control-label">标题:</label> <label for="inputEmail3" class="col-sm-3 control-label">标题:</label>
<div class="col-sm-9"> <div class="col-sm-9">
<input type="text" class="form-control btn6" name="user_name" id="inputEmail3" placeholder="请输入标题"> <input type="text" class="form-control btn6" name="user_name" id="announcement_title" placeholder="请输入标题">
<span class="use-span text-danger">(20字以内,显示在首页列表)</span> <span class="use-span text-danger">(20字以内,显示在首页列表)</span>
</div> </div>
</div> </div>
...@@ -198,7 +198,7 @@ ...@@ -198,7 +198,7 @@
<div class="form-group"> <div class="form-group">
<label class="col-sm-3 control-label">内容:</label> <label class="col-sm-3 control-label">内容:</label>
<div class="col-sm-9"> <div class="col-sm-9">
<textarea class="form-control btn6" name="agent_id" autocomplete="off" id="set_father_id3" rows="10" cols="40"></textarea> <textarea class="form-control btn6" name="agent_id" autocomplete="off" id="announcement_content" rows="10" cols="40"></textarea>
<ul class="user-ul"> <ul class="user-ul">
</ul> </ul>
...@@ -209,7 +209,7 @@ ...@@ -209,7 +209,7 @@
</div> </div>
<div class="modal-footer"> <div class="modal-footer">
<button type="button" class="btn btn-primary" id="add_user"> <button type="button" class="btn btn-primary" id="add_announcement">
保存 保存
</button> </button>
</div> </div>
......
...@@ -147,7 +147,7 @@ define(['doT', 'text!temp/carry_out_template_tpl.html', 'css!style/home.css', 'c ...@@ -147,7 +147,7 @@ define(['doT', 'text!temp/carry_out_template_tpl.html', 'css!style/home.css', 'c
$.ajax({ $.ajax({
type: 'GET', type: 'GET',
url: '/index/getCollection', url: '/index/superviseList',
data: params, data: params,
timeout: 30000, timeout: 30000,
dataType: 'json', dataType: 'json',
......
...@@ -56,36 +56,24 @@ define (['doT', 'text!temp/notice_template_tpl.html','ckfinder','ckfinderStart', ...@@ -56,36 +56,24 @@ define (['doT', 'text!temp/notice_template_tpl.html','ckfinder','ckfinderStart',
} }
user.delete_user(params); user.delete_user(params);
}); });
$ (document).delegate (".genj_ure", "click", function () { // $ (document).delegate (".announcement-del", "click", function () {
user.user_id = $ (this).attr ("data-id"); //// user.announcement-del = $ (this).attr ("data-id");
// $("#genj_text").val(''); // });
// $("input[name = 'user_status']:checked").removeAttr("checked");
user.getGenjinLabel();
});
$ (document).delegate (".add_alert", "click", function () {//新增客户 $ (document).delegate (".add_alert", "click", function () {//新增客户
document.getElementById("add_user_form").reset(); document.getElementById("add_user_form").reset();
}); });
// ===========================新增客户==================== // ===========================新增公告====================
$ (document).delegate ("#add_user", "click", function () {//新增客户 $ (document).delegate ("#add_announcement", "click", function () {//新增客户
user.user_id = $ (this).attr ("data-id"); user.user_id = $ (this).attr ("data-id");
user.add_announcement();
user.add_user();
}); });
// 跟进的提交按钮 点击 $ (document).delegate (".announcement-details", "click", function () {//点击公告详情
$ (document).delegate ("#edit_add", "click", function () { $('.notice-title').html($ (this).attr ("data-title"));
user.edit_add(); $('.notice-time').html($ (this).attr ("data-createTime"));
}); $('.notice-text').html($ (this).attr ("data-content"));
// 批量修改客方
$ (document).delegate ("#modify_add", "click", function () {
user.modify_add();
});
$ (document).delegate (".caozuo", "click", function () {//点击操作跟进详情
user.user_id = $ (this).attr ("data-id");
user.Caozuo();
}); });
$ (document).on ("input","#set_father_id3", function () {//手机号搜索客方 $ (document).on ("input","#set_father_id3", function () {//手机号搜索客方
if($("#set_father_id3").val()==''){ if($("#set_father_id3").val()==''){
...@@ -291,110 +279,17 @@ define (['doT', 'text!temp/notice_template_tpl.html','ckfinder','ckfinderStart', ...@@ -291,110 +279,17 @@ define (['doT', 'text!temp/notice_template_tpl.html','ckfinder','ckfinderStart',
} }
}); });
}, },
//
// 批量修改客方666
//
modify_add : function () {//modify_add批量修改客方
var old_agents_text = $('.old_agents').val();
var new_agents_text = $('.new_agents').val();
console.log($('.phone_jia:eq(0)').attr('data-id'));
console.log($('.phone_jia:eq(1)').attr('data-id'));
// console.log($('.old_agents').attr('name'));
if (old_agents_text == '') {
alert('请输入经纪人内容为空');
return false;
}
if (new_agents_text == '') {
alert('请输入经纪人内容为空');
return false;
}
$.ajax ({
url: '/index/batchEditCustomer',
type: 'POST',
async: true,
data: {
"old_agents_id":$('.phone_jia:eq(0)').attr('data-id'),
"agents_id":$('.phone_jia:eq(1)').attr('data-id'),
},
dataType: 'json',
success: function (data) {
if (data.code == 200) {
console.log(666);
}
}
});
},
// ====================新增客户页面==================
Caozuo:function(){//获取跟进详情的数据
$.ajax({
'type': 'GET',
'url' : '/index/useraction_search',
data: {"user_id":user.user_id},
dataType: "json",
success: function(data){
if(data.code == 200){
if (data.data) {
$("#cus_id").html(data.data.user_info.user_id);//客户编号
$("#cus_name").val(data.data.user_info.user_name);//姓名
$("#cus_nick").html(data.data.user_info.user_nick);//昵称
$("#registration_time").html(data.data.user_info.registration_time);
$("#sex").val(data.data.user_info.sex);//性别
$("#cus_phone").html(hideTel(data.data.user_info.user_phone));//电话
$("#cus_date").html(data.data.user_info.create_time);//创建时间
$("#referrer_user").html(data.data.user_info.referrer_user);//上传时间
$("#cus_fang").val(data.data.user_info.agentinfo);//客方
$("select[name=industry_type_two]").val(data.data.user_info.industry_type);
$("input[name=price_demand]").val(data.data.user_info.price_demand*1);
$("input[name=area_demand]").val(data.data.user_info.area_demand*1);
user.agent_id_two=data.data.user_info.agent_id;
console.log(data.data.user_info.source);
if(data.data.user_info.source==10){
$("#source_type").html('客户c端注册');//客方
}
if(data.data.user_info.source==20){
$("#source_type").html('经纪人报备时添加,状态未激');
}
if(data.data.user_info.source==30){
$("#source_type").html('老数据报备客户');
}
var caozuo_table="";
$.each(data['data']['user_history'], function(i, item) {
caozuo_table +='<tr><td>'+item.remark+'</td><td>'+item.name+'</td><td>'+item.create_time+'</td></tr>';
});
$("#caozuo_table").html(caozuo_table);
}
} else {
alert('获取失败!');
}
}
});
},
//筛选 //筛选
getList: function (pageNo) { getList: function (pageNo) {
user.pageNo = pageNo; user.pageNo = pageNo;
var params = {}; var params = {};
params.start_time = $("#start_date").val();
// 输入 name params.end_time = $("#end_date").val();
// params.name = $("input[name='user']").val(); params.title = $("#release_title").val();
params.phone = $("input[name='phone']").val();
params.invite_phone = $("input[name='invite_phone']").val();
params.start_date = $("#start_date").val();
params.end_date = $("#end_date").val();
params.follow_start = $("#follow_start").val();
params.follow_end = $("#follow_end").val();
params.registration_start=$("#registration_start").val()
params.registration_end=$("#registration_end").val()
params.login_status = $("select[name=login_status]").val();
params.activate = $("select[name=activate]").val();
$.ajax ({ $.ajax ({
url: '/index/users_list', url: '/index/noticeIndex',
type: 'GET', type: 'GET',
async: true, async: true,
data: params, data: params,
...@@ -414,40 +309,27 @@ define (['doT', 'text!temp/notice_template_tpl.html','ckfinder','ckfinderStart', ...@@ -414,40 +309,27 @@ define (['doT', 'text!temp/notice_template_tpl.html','ckfinder','ckfinderStart',
} }
}); });
}, },
add_user : function () { add_announcement : function () {
var params = {}; var params = {};
params.user_name = $("#add_user_form input[name='user_name']").val(); params.title = $("#announcement_title").val();
params.user_phone = $("#add_user_form input[name='user_phone']").val(); params.content = $("#announcement_content").val();
params.agent_id = user.agent_id;//客方 if (params.title == '') {
params.sex = $("#user_sex option:selected").val(); alert('标题不能为空');
params.price_demand=$("#price_type2").val(); $("#announcement_title").focus();
params.area_demand=$("#area_type2").val();
params.industry_type=$("#industry_type2").val();
params.type='add';
if (params.user_name == '') {
alert('姓名不能为空');
$("input[name='user_name']").focus();
return ; return ;
} }
if (params.user_phone == '') { if (params.title.length > 20) {
alert('手机号不能为空'); alert('标题字数20以内');
$("input[name='user_phone']").focus(); $("#announcement_title").focus();
return ; return ;
} }
if (params.pwd == '') { if (params.content == '') {
alert('密码不能为空'); alert('内容不能为空');
$("input[name='pwd']").focus(); $("#announcement_content").focus();
return ;
}
if (params.user_phone.length != 11) {
alert('手机号错误');
$("input[name='user_phone']").focus();
return ; return ;
} }
$.ajax ({ $.ajax ({
url: '/index/user_add', url: '/index/addNotice',
type: 'POST', type: 'POST',
async: true, async: true,
data: params, data: params,
...@@ -456,7 +338,6 @@ define (['doT', 'text!temp/notice_template_tpl.html','ckfinder','ckfinderStart', ...@@ -456,7 +338,6 @@ define (['doT', 'text!temp/notice_template_tpl.html','ckfinder','ckfinderStart',
if (data.code == 200) { if (data.code == 200) {
user.getList(1); user.getList(1);
alert('提交成功') alert('提交成功')
// document.getElementById("add_user_form").reset();
} else { } else {
alert(data.msg); alert(data.msg);
} }
......
...@@ -2,11 +2,11 @@ ...@@ -2,11 +2,11 @@
[% if(it) { %] [% if(it) { %]
[% for(var item in it){ %] [% for(var item in it){ %]
<tr> <tr>
<td>[%= it[item]['id'] %]</td> <td>[%= it[item]['create_time'] %]</td>
<td>[%= hideTel(it[item]["user_phone"]) %]</td> <td>[%= hideTel(it[item]["name"]) %]</td>
<td>[%= it[item]["create_time"] %]</td> <td>[%= it[item]["title"] %]</td>
<td> <td>
<a class="btn1 btn-success caozuo" href="#modal-record" data-toggle="modal" data-id='[%= it[item]["id"] %]'> <a class="btn1 btn-success announcement-details" href="#modal-record" data-toggle="modal" data-createTime='[%= it[item]["create_time"] %]' data-title='[%= it[item]["title"] %]' data-content='[%= it[item]["content"] %]'>
查看 查看
</a> </a>
<a class="btn1 btn-success genj_ure" href="#modal-delete" data-toggle="modal" data-id='[%= it[item]["id"] %]'> <a class="btn1 btn-success genj_ure" href="#modal-delete" data-toggle="modal" data-id='[%= it[item]["id"] %]'>
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ment